摘要
A step toward control of a noxious weed The parasitic plant Striga hermonthica causes extensive crop losses, particularly in Africa. Strigolactone hormones can be used to initiate germination of Striga seeds when no host crop is present, which causes the nascent Striga plants to die. Unfortunately, strigolactones are also used by crop plants to establish beneficial mutualisms. Uraguchi et al. developed a hybrid molecule that can initiate Striga germination without interfering with strigolactone-dependent events in the host (see the Perspective by Bouwmeester). The compound has the potential to diversify routes toward protecting fields from Striga infestation. Science , this issue p. 1301 ; see also p. 1248
